Comet 274P/Tombaugh-Tenagra is in the constellation of Sagittarius, at a distance of 942,902,454.0 kilometers from Earth. The current Right Ascension is 18h 21m 06s and the Declination is -24° 54’ 43” (apparent coordinates). The predicted magnitude of Comet 274P/Tombaugh-Tenagra is 25.97 (data provided by JPL Horizons).

The observed values of Magnitude, Coma Diameter and Tail Length are derived from the most recent observation recorded at the Comet Observers Database. The value of Predicted Magnitude comes from the JPL Horizons ephemerides service and, in the case of comets, might be inaccurate given the highly dynamic and unpredictable behavior of these objects. When available, please refer to the Observed Magnitude value and consider the Predicted Magnitude as a directional indication. Closest Approach

Between 1 January 2000 and 31 December 2099, the closest approach of Comet 274P/Tombaugh-Tenagra to Earth happens on Fri Jan 5 2057 at a distance of 1.153057 Astronomical Units, or 172,494,906 kilometers:

Fri Jan 5 2057
172,494,906
1.153057

NOTE: values for the closest approach are computed with a sampling interval of 1 day.

Orbital Elements

The following table lists the orbital elements of Comet 274P/Tombaugh-Tenagra at epoch 30 November 2015 00:00 UTC (JD: 2457357.5). Source: JPL Small-Body Database

Element Symbol Value
Orbit eccentricity e 0.43970884
Orbit inclination i 15.83272198°
Perihelion distance q 2.44517649 AU
365,793,198 km
Aphelion distance Q 6.28305858 AU
939,932,187 km
Semi-major axis a 4.36411754 AU
652,862,692 km
Orbital period period 9.1170 years
3,329.9912 days
Date of perihelion transit Tp 2013-Feb-23 13:58:11
2,456,347.0821 JD
Next perihelion transit 2022-Apr-07 13:45
2,459,677.0733 JD
Argument of perihelion peri 38.590173933136°
Longitude of the ascending node node 81.368552971308°
Mean anomaly M 109.23465942184°
Mean motion n 0.10810839°/day
